×
Daniel Carter

Daniel Carter

Senior Developer

Get My Resume

Bend, Oregon, US, 97702
(513) 519-7464

Background


About

About

Experienced Web Developer with strong communication skills and a demonstrated history of working in the computer software industry.

Work Experience

Work Experience

  • Senior DeveloperCapgemini

    May, 2023 - Present

    Capgemini is a global leader in partnering with companies to transform and manage their business by harnessing the power of technology.

    • Callaway Golf's travismathew.com: As the project's Contentstack Subject Matter Expert: Design modular, highly customizable application architecture within the Contentstack headless CMS capable of supporting multiple, regionally based versions of a Next.js web application. Develop a custom React component for use throughout the site which optimizes image retrieval from Contentstack's image delivery API, while also leveraging Next.js native image optimization as a fallback for images sourced from other domains. Hand off code which uses Contentstack Content Delivery API for entry fetching to the project's development team in order to expedite their workflow. Create extensive and robust technical documentation that details the Contentstack model and its intended use within the application UI. Lead meetings with client stakeholders in order to procure sign off on development work which will depend those technical documents.

    • Pursuit Work: Develop proof of concept applications with React, Next.js and Contentstack which highlight Contentstack's effectiveness at solving prospective client's specific business requirements. Demo that work in sales pitch meetings.

  • Senior DeveloperOodle

    May, 2021 - May, 20232 years

    Oodle is a Cincinnati digital marketing agency that specializes in fueling experiences and brand development in the ever-changing digital realm.

    • EyeMed.com: Develop all new front end layouts in Pattern Lab and a scalable pilot website with Jekyll and CloudCannon -- continuously develop all new front end code for site -- achieve and maintain a minimum level of AA WCAG conformance (Web Content Accessibility Guidelines) for all front end layouts -- help manage its implementation with a remote team in Italy -- ongoing support for over 4 years and running

    • Contentstack Web Applications: EyeMed's Contentstack web applications all share these deliverables: design modular, highly customizable application architecture with Contentstack headless CMS capable of creating indefinite number of applications for EyeMed and all subsidiary brands -- model data in Contentstack, then consume REST API endpoints to create application service dependent features, manage application state with Vuex, leverage Typescript interfaces to create manageable, scalable source code -- convert, modify, and generate new eyemed.com web templates for use with reusable Vue.js components -- achieve and maintain a minimum level of AA WCAG conformance (Web Content Accessibility Guidelines) for all front end layouts

    • EyeMed Eyesight on Wellness Blog: See: Contentstack Web Applications

    • EyeMed Individual Sites Web Application: See: Contentstack Web Applications

    • EyeMed Member Demo Tool: See: Contentstack Web Applications

    • Oodle Custom Component Library: Develop highly customizable, modular component library with the Beaver Builder custom module guide API, for use within WordPress client sites

    • Phillips Tube Group: Build client website in WordPress -- develop and use custom Beaver Builder modules to build site

    • Shake Guys: Build client website in WordPress -- develop and use custom Beaver Builder modules to build site

  • Senior Frontend DeveloperOodle

    May, 2020 - May, 20211 year

    • EyeMed MemberWeb Web Application: See: Contentstack Web Applications

    • EyeMed Provider Locator Web Application: See: Contentstack Web Applications

    • Oodle.io: Develop new agency site by modeling data with Prismic headless CMS, consuming this data from Prismic's REST API, developing front end components with consumed data in Vue.js, and creating advanced SVG animations -- later, converting existing site architecture to Nuxt for improved page speed and SEO performance

  • Frontend Developer IIOodle

    Jul, 2017 - May, 20202 years 10 months

    • EyeMed EyeManage Web Application: Assist in the building of application by converting and modifying existing eyemed.com web templates and styles into reusable Vue.js components, consuming REST API endpoints to build features, managing application state with Vuex, and writing unit and e2e tests with Jest and Cypress

    • Patrick Cudahy: Develop front end layouts in Pattern Lab and website with Jekyll and CloudCannon

    • Makino: Develop front-end layouts and web components with Pattern Lab, ES6, and Vue.js

    • Makino Machine Tool Selector: Develop custom machine tool purchasing mini-application

    • LEM Blog: Develop front end layouts in Pattern Lab and custom blog with Jekyll and Cloudcannon

    • Roots & Harvest Blog: Develop front end layouts in Pattern Lab and custom blog with Jekyll and Cloudcannon

    • Margherita Meats: Develop front end layouts in Pattern Lab and website with Jekyll

    • Natty Nutrition: Customize pre-existing Shopify theme and create custom layouts with Liquid templating

    • Mercy Health: Develop front-end layouts in Pattern Lab, continuously maintain and update Wordpress theme per client request

    • Nathan's Famous Hot Dogs: Develop new content layouts in Jekyll, for use with Cloud Cannon, and maintain website event pages

  • Front End Web DeveloperHyperdrive Interactive

    Oct, 2016 - Jul, 20179 months

    HyperDrive Interactive is a progressive internet marketing company with expertise in email marketing, word of mouth marketing, digital branding, and brand fan community building.

  • DeveloperDanielCarter.dev

    Nov, 2015 - Present

    Do you need a freelance developer? Let's talk.

    • Screen-Farm: Collaborate in the UX design for a unique generative design tool. Build the application with Vue.js and p5.js libraries.

    • Strawberry Tapes: Develop and host promo landing page for an album release

    • Carter Knife Co.: Develop e-commerce website that allows client to update inventory and content via Prismic headless CMS

    • Wild Men Die: Motorcycle helmet PSA. Conceive of and research copy and develop site

    • Plaid Room Records: Provide enhancements to custom Shopify theme

  • Web Content AdministratorIntelligrated

    Jan, 2012 - Jul, 20153 years 6 months

    Honeywell Intelligrated is a leading single-source provider of intelligent automated material handling solutions that drive fulfillment productivity for retailers, manufacturers and logistics providers around the world.

    • Train, lead and plan out weekly photography workflow for diverse project work groups

    • Oversee or personally shoot original photo content for over 400 pieces monthly

    • Manage the uploading, downloading, copying and editing of digital files on a daily basis (20,000+ photos uploaded to date)

    • Alter all shot images with advanced image manipulation techniques

    • Peer review and revise old photographic content

    • Assign tech support contract end dates and grant specific access rights to registered Dashboard users approx. 3-4 time weekly

    • Create Dashboard company profiles for new customers approx. 1-5 times weekly

    • Beta test new design features in OnTimeParts.com

Skills

Skills

  • Front End
    HTML5CSS3SASSCSS VariablesStyled ComponentsLiquidMarkdownFront MatterWeb Content Accessibility Guidelines (WCAG)ADA conformanceRazor
  • System
    macOSWindows 10Google Docs
  • Javascript
    Vue.jsReactNodeTypescriptES6ES7ES8jQueryMustache
  • Web Scraping
    Puppeteer
  • Unit and e2e Testing
    CypressJest
  • Web Animation
    P5.jsScrollMagic.jsAnimating SVGGoogle Web Designer
  • Static Site Generators
    JekyllNuxtNext.jsRemixPattern LabVisual Studio
  • Headless CMS
    ContentstackPrismic
  • Other CMS
    Cloud CannonShopifyWordPressNetlify
  • Workflow + Build chain
    WebpackRollup.jsGulpVue CLIESLintTSLintCreate React AppStorybook
  • Image Manipulation
    FigmaSketchPhotoshopGIMP
  • Server-side
    NodePHPASP.NET MVC
Education

Education

  • Speech Communication, Bachelor, Miami University Ohio

    Jan, 2004 - Jan, 2008

    3.2